Abstract

Amid the COVID-19 pandemic, telemedicine emerged as a promising solution for early disease detection. However, access may remain limited in communities with reduced access to outpatient health facilities key for timely screening. Here, we correspond broadband internet access with access to health facilities and elucidate rural-urban disparities. For 3,133 US counties, we extracted data on the population density of outpatient care centers, diagnostic labs, and nursing/residential care (2017 National Neighborhood Data Archive), broadband access stratified based on the median percentage (9.8%) of households without broadband (2022 FCC Mapping Broadband Health in America), urbanicity level, and sociodemographic covariates (2022 American Community Survey). Two-sample t-tests substantiated the association between broadband access and facility densities. Multivariable linear regressions quantified the association between broadband access and facility densities, adjusting for sociodemographic covariates, and geographical heatmaps visualized trends in broadband access, urbanicity level, poverty rate, and facility densities. Heatmaps revealed that regions with limited healthcare facilities—particularly the Great Plains and Southwest—overlap with areas of low broadband coverage.
